Last year, as we joined the conversations at CERA Week, the focus was on multidimensional energy transition.
Through this multidimensional energy transition, we focused on the intersection of markets, climate, technology, and geopolitics as we explored strategies for a multidimensional, multispeed, and multifuel energy transition – one that reflects different realities and timelines by region, technology, and industry strategies.
But in 12 short months, much has changed, and a series of global disruptions have significantly impacted the energy sector. Despite social, economic, and geopolitical shifts, a focus on sustainability, speed, and scale remains a key part of the conversation. And we go into CERA Week this year just as invested in the outcome of the discussion.
The rise of data centers, AI, and advanced manufacturing has created capacity issues in the grid. Speed and scale to increase grid capacity at pace and scale are necessary to address the demand.
